[心得] PMGO 0.37.0 / Magisk systemless root
看板PokemonGO (寶可夢GO)作者mybaby520 (麥卑鄙)時間8年前 (2016/09/11 14:55)推噓51(52推 1噓 22→)留言75則, 44人參與討論串1/3 (看更多)
◎ 本篇之操作不一定適用所有 Android 裝置,root 所造成的風險請自行承擔
◎ Sony Xperia 部分機型有失敗重刷 ROM / 變磚風險,kernel 需支援 systemless root
◎ 2016.09.19 已確認 SafetyNet 阻擋安裝 Xposed 框架的裝置登錄 0.37.0 版
0.37.0版本終於發布,並帶來萬眾矚目的遛寵功能,不過此版本加入 Android Pay 所使用
的 SafetyNet 檢測機制,於開啟遊戲時排除所有 root 裝置登錄遊玩。
在 reddit 聽聞使用 Magisk 形式的 root 是可以玩的,變嘗試了一番,先說結論:
1. Magisk 版本的 root 是可於 App 上一鍵開關免重啟的形式
2. 此系統有支援相應版本的 Xposed 框架
3. 關掉 root 與 Xposed 才可登錄遊戲
4. 支援 Android 5.0 以上版本
一. 前置作業
Magisk 發布頁:http://goo.gl/qn9RkE 內含所有操作流程,會用的人可以跳過此文
Magisk 作者建議安裝前回到官方韌體與 boot 下操作以防 root 不完全,以下最低需求:
移除所有種類的 root (SuperSU, phh's su, KingRoot...)、Xposed (v85x. systemless
Xposed, romracer's Systemless Xposed, official system Xposed)、確保以下 root
檔案移除完全 (/system/xbin/su, /data/su.img, /sbin/su etc.)
1. 移除 Xposed 框架 (非必要,沒有可跳過)
Xposed 官版發布頁 (Android 5.0 以上的版本):http://goo.gl/uIKfpG
點選 xposed-uninstaller*.zip 連結並選取相應的移除程式版本,HTC One M8的話是 arm
以 Recovery 刷入後重啟完成,注意重啟時自動最佳化所有應用程式,過程約15分鐘
◎ Samsung 與 MIUI 裝置若安裝非官方的 Xposed,請遵循其提供的移除方式或重刷 ROM
參考版本說明 https://goo.gl/By1lve 其包含 arter97、wanam、SolarWarez 版的連結
2. Unroot
請自行尋找您的裝置所對應的 Unroot 工具!
◎ 這篇 http://goo.gl/YElwke 4F的檔案據悉是通用 unroot 包,以 Recovery 刷入重啟
自己在 HTC One M8 使用OK,其他裝置無法保證
◎ CyanogenMod 11-13 可參考 reddit http://goo.gl/9Pi40f http://goo.gl/0ivkO3
在 SuperSu 中 full unroot 後照著以下步驟繼續安裝
◎ Xperia僅做unroot或參考https://goo.gl/qszhRK (Z3)https://goo.gl/1pFcGS 9樓(Z2)
◎ 原生包含 root 的 ROM 作法上或許與 CyanogenMod 一樣
如果只是要玩 0.37.0 新版本,不再需要 root 功能的話做到這邊就可以囉!
二. 安裝 (附原始下載連結)
1. Unlocked bootloader
安裝 Magisk 前需要將手機解鎖,否則可能安裝失敗,各廠解鎖方式也自行尋找
2. Magisk & Magisk Manager
下載 Magisk v6 本體 http://goo.gl/t3M71P,以 Recovery 刷入重啟
安裝 Magisk Manager v1.2 http://goo.gl/kQaRQn 一鍵開關 root 的 apk
這時候因為沒有 root 所以還不能使用!
3. Root
下載 phh's SuperUser 17 (Magisk Ver.)http://goo.gl/9IXw1y 以 Recovery 刷入重啟
安裝 phh's SuperUser http://goo.gl/Sdk2D2 超級使用者 App
這時候開啟上個步驟的 Magisk Manager,在授與超級使用者權限後便可一鍵關閉 root
沒有使用 Xposed 框架需求,僅僅需要 root 功能的玩家做到這裡就可以開心去遛寵囉!
4. Xposed for Magisk (非必要)
此為對應 Magisk 版本的 Systemless Xposed,非官方版的 Xposed
Unofficial Systemless Xposed 發布頁:http://goo.gl/3FYHgM
下載附件中對應不同 Android 版本的 zip,以 Recovery 刷入重啟,最佳化過程約15分鐘
版本對應 SDK 21: Android 5.0 | SDK 22: Android 5.1 | SDK 23: Android 6.0
其內文提到的 Material Design Xposed Installer 發布頁:http://goo.gl/Hb4ct9
安裝 Xposed Installer http://goo.gl/I4ZLxU 便可在 root 狀態下繼續使用 Xposed
目前只要在 Xposed Installer 中暫時關閉 Xposed 框架並重啟便可登錄進行遊戲
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 36.232.117.53
※ 文章網址: https://www.ptt.cc/bbs/PokemonGO/M.1473576941.A.547.html
推
09/11 15:00, , 1F
09/11 15:00, 1F
推
09/11 15:03, , 2F
09/11 15:03, 2F
弄了一整個早上+1... 我的星期天T_T
推
09/11 15:19, , 3F
09/11 15:19, 3F
推
09/11 15:23, , 4F
09/11 15:23, 4F
推
09/11 15:24, , 5F
09/11 15:24, 5F
→
09/11 15:26, , 6F
09/11 15:26, 6F
不用改名,至內部儲存空間或記憶卡選擇該檔後執行,我用TWRP的Recovery
推
09/11 15:42, , 7F
09/11 15:42, 7F
推
09/11 16:06, , 8F
09/11 16:06, 8F
推
09/11 16:19, , 9F
09/11 16:19, 9F
似乎只支援 Android 5.0以上版本
推
09/11 16:24, , 10F
09/11 16:24, 10F
推
09/11 16:37, , 11F
09/11 16:37, 11F
→
09/11 16:38, , 12F
09/11 16:38, 12F
推
09/11 16:57, , 13F
09/11 16:57, 13F
推
09/11 17:06, , 14F
09/11 17:06, 14F
推
09/11 17:14, , 15F
09/11 17:14, 15F
推
09/11 17:16, , 16F
09/11 17:16, 16F
推
09/11 17:17, , 17F
09/11 17:17, 17F
→
09/11 17:22, , 18F
09/11 17:22, 18F
推
09/11 17:23, , 19F
09/11 17:23, 19F
→
09/11 17:24, , 20F
09/11 17:24, 20F
→
09/11 17:25, , 21F
09/11 17:25, 21F
推
09/11 17:30, , 22F
09/11 17:30, 22F
推
09/11 17:30, , 23F
09/11 17:30, 23F
推
09/11 17:49, , 24F
09/11 17:49, 24F
推
09/11 18:30, , 25F
09/11 18:30, 25F
沒辦法,必須在遊戲啟動前掛載,然而兩者衝突
推
09/11 18:40, , 26F
09/11 18:40, 26F
推
09/11 19:01, , 27F
09/11 19:01, 27F
推
09/11 19:11, , 28F
09/11 19:11, 28F
→
09/11 19:12, , 29F
09/11 19:12, 29F
在刷 Magisk 前有看過,但有人回報無效就沒試
推
09/11 19:15, , 30F
09/11 19:15, 30F
→
09/11 19:17, , 31F
09/11 19:17, 31F
→
09/11 19:26, , 32F
09/11 19:26, 32F
推
09/11 20:29, , 33F
09/11 20:29, 33F
→
09/11 20:30, , 34F
09/11 20:30, 34F
推
09/11 20:45, , 35F
09/11 20:45, 35F
推
09/11 20:54, , 36F
09/11 20:54, 36F
推
09/11 21:12, , 37F
09/11 21:12, 37F
推
09/11 21:12, , 38F
09/11 21:12, 38F
→
09/11 21:12, , 39F
09/11 21:12, 39F
推
09/11 21:14, , 40F
09/11 21:14, 40F
→
09/11 21:15, , 41F
09/11 21:15, 41F
只能再往上刷了… 糟糕一個越刷越多的節奏
推
09/11 21:22, , 42F
09/11 21:22, 42F
推
09/11 23:51, , 43F
09/11 23:51, 43F
推
09/12 00:04, , 44F
09/12 00:04, 44F
噓
09/12 00:15, , 45F
09/12 00:15, 45F
更新 CyanogenMod 的 unroot 方式
推
09/12 02:15, , 46F
09/12 02:15, 46F
推
09/12 03:01, , 47F
09/12 03:01, 47F
框架本身要,搭載的模組不用
推
09/12 12:24, , 48F
09/12 12:24, 48F
是刷到哪個步驟呢?
推
09/12 18:59, , 49F
09/12 18:59, 49F
→
09/12 18:59, , 50F
09/12 18:59, 50F
→
09/12 22:04, , 51F
09/12 22:04, 51F
→
09/12 22:05, , 52F
09/12 22:05, 52F
→
09/12 22:05, , 53F
09/12 22:05, 53F
推
09/12 23:38, , 54F
09/12 23:38, 54F
這些機型先註明到頁首好了 囧
→
09/13 02:50, , 55F
09/13 02:50, 55F
推
09/13 13:47, , 56F
09/13 13:47, 56F
推
09/13 14:14, , 57F
09/13 14:14, 57F
→
09/13 15:24, , 58F
09/13 15:24, 58F
→
09/13 15:26, , 59F
09/13 15:26, 59F
推
09/13 17:34, , 60F
09/13 17:34, 60F
我也在想是否為沒 unlocked bootloader 導致,因為 Xperia 較多免解鎖 root 的情況?
推
09/13 21:59, , 61F
09/13 21:59, 61F
整台沒救了嗎? 不會吧...
推
09/13 23:01, , 62F
09/13 23:01, 62F
裝過沒有辦法繞過檢測T_T
推
09/14 04:10, , 63F
09/14 04:10, 63F
推
09/14 07:47, , 64F
09/14 07:47, 64F
→
09/14 07:47, , 65F
09/14 07:47, 65F
root 不完全,Magisk 安裝流程是建議回到官方韌體與boot下操作
最低需求是移除所有種類的 root (SuperSU, phh's su, KingRoot...)、Xposed (v85x.
systemless Xposed, romracer's Systemless Xposed, official system Xposed)、
確保以下 root 檔案移除完全 (/system/xbin/su, /data/su.img, /sbin/su etc.)
推
09/14 11:11, , 66F
09/14 11:11, 66F
推
09/14 11:42, , 67F
09/14 11:42, 67F
到該 ROM 原始的發布頁看看有沒有帶 root,有的話搜尋一下它有沒有 unroot 的方式
推
09/14 13:36, , 68F
09/14 13:36, 68F
→
09/14 13:36, , 69F
09/14 13:36, 69F
推
09/14 14:33, , 70F
09/14 14:33, 70F
→
09/14 14:34, , 71F
09/14 14:34, 71F
推
09/14 15:33, , 72F
09/14 15:33, 72F
→
09/14 15:33, , 73F
09/14 15:33, 73F
正常切換中,還是重裝兩個phh看看?
推
09/15 00:16, , 74F
09/15 00:16, 74F
※ 編輯: mybaby520 (36.234.127.217), 09/20/2016 03:44:04
推
09/20 17:08, , 75F
09/20 17:08, 75F
討論串 (同標題文章)
完整討論串 (本文為第 1 之 3 篇):
PokemonGO 近期熱門文章
PTT遊戲區 即時熱門文章